Central North-West Local Section have revived the custom of presenting an award for the Best Technical Lecture. Awarded in retrospect, the award in the lecture season 2014/2015. It goes to Paul Carrington of Yokogawa UK, for his lecture on Tuneable Diode Laser Spectroscopy. Paul (left) is shown here being presented by Tom S Nobes (Programme Secretary) at Yokogawa UK offices on 22 September during the start of the new lecture season. Tom said, ‘The new Central North-West Local Section, being a merger of the Manchester & Chester and the Merseyside Local Sections, was keen to revive some of the things we used to (rather successfully) do in the past’. One of them was an award for best technical lecture. Other awards we offer are a Lifetime Achievement Award and Student Prizes for both Manchester University and Liverpool John Moore’s University. We are keen to offer an apprenticeship-based prize in the future.
